Content:
In the era of digital transformation, the demand for efficient and scalable big data processing platforms has surged. These platforms are pivotal in extracting valuable insights from vast amounts of data, enabling organizations to make informed decisions and drive innovation. A robust big data processing platform should encompass a diverse range of functionalities to cater to various data processing needs. This article delves into the essential features that such a platform should possess, ensuring seamless and effective data management.
图片来源于网络,如有侵权联系删除
1、Data Ingestion and Integration:
The foundation of any big data processing platform lies in its ability to ingest and integrate diverse data sources. This functionality should support real-time data ingestion from various sources like databases, log files, IoT devices, and external APIs. It should also provide connectors for popular data formats such as JSON, XML, and CSV, ensuring compatibility with a wide array of data types.
2、Data Storage and Management:
Efficient data storage and management are crucial for handling large-scale data. A big data platform should offer scalable storage solutions, such as distributed file systems like Hadoop Distributed File System (HDFS) or cloud-based storage services. It should also provide robust data management features, including data partitioning, indexing, and compression, to optimize storage and retrieval performance.
3、Data Processing and Analysis:
A comprehensive big data platform should support a wide range of data processing and analysis capabilities. This includes batch processing, real-time processing, and interactive query capabilities. It should offer powerful tools for data transformation, aggregation, and filtering, as well as advanced analytics functionalities like machine learning, predictive modeling, and data mining.
4、Data Quality and Governance:
Ensuring data quality is paramount for accurate insights and decision-making. A big data platform should provide tools for data profiling, data cleansing, and data deduplication to maintain high-quality data. Additionally, it should enforce data governance policies, including access controls, audit trails, and data lineage, to ensure compliance with regulatory requirements and data privacy standards.
图片来源于网络,如有侵权联系删除
5、Data Visualization and Reporting:
Data visualization plays a crucial role in understanding and interpreting complex data. A big data platform should offer intuitive visualization tools that allow users to create interactive dashboards, charts, and reports. These tools should support various data visualization libraries and frameworks, enabling users to explore data from multiple perspectives and identify patterns and trends.
6、Scalability and Performance:
Scalability is a key aspect of a big data platform, as it should be able to handle increasing data volumes and processing requirements. The platform should leverage distributed computing frameworks like Apache Spark and Hadoop to ensure efficient data processing across multiple nodes. It should also offer load balancing and resource management capabilities to optimize performance and resource utilization.
7、Security and Privacy:
Security and privacy are of utmost importance in big data processing. A robust platform should provide end-to-end encryption, secure authentication, and authorization mechanisms to protect sensitive data. It should also comply with industry standards and regulations, such as GDPR and HIPAA, to ensure data privacy and regulatory compliance.
8、Interoperability and Integration:
A big data platform should seamlessly integrate with existing IT infrastructure and third-party applications. It should offer APIs and connectors for popular data integration tools, such as Apache Kafka, Apache NiFi, and Apache Flume. This interoperability ensures a smooth data flow between different systems and allows for easy integration of new data sources and tools.
图片来源于网络,如有侵权联系删除
9、Monitoring and Management:
Effective monitoring and management tools are essential for ensuring the health and performance of a big data platform. The platform should provide real-time monitoring capabilities, including metrics collection, alerts, and dashboards, to help administrators identify and resolve issues promptly. It should also offer centralized management features for configuring, deploying, and maintaining the platform's resources.
10、Community and Ecosystem Support:
A vibrant community and ecosystem are crucial for the success of a big data platform. The platform should have a strong user community that shares best practices, provides support, and contributes to the platform's development. It should also integrate with a rich ecosystem of open-source tools and technologies, allowing users to leverage a wide range of functionalities and extend the platform's capabilities.
In conclusion, a big data processing platform should offer a comprehensive set of functionalities to cater to diverse data processing needs. From data ingestion and storage to processing, analysis, visualization, and security, each aspect should be carefully designed to ensure seamless and efficient data management. By embracing these essential features, organizations can unlock the full potential of their data and drive innovation in today's data-driven world.
标签: #大数据处理平台应该有哪些功能呢
评论列表